Early Head Start
New Holly
Early Head Start in Kenmore, WA, is dedicated to nurturing the growth and development of low-income infants, toddlers, and pregnant women, along with their families. Our comprehensive approach offers a variety of program options tailored to meet the unique needs of each family. Center-Based services provide children with engaging early learning experiences while fostering parent involvement through regular home visits. Our Home-Based services focus on weekly visits that empower parents to support their child's development, complemented by group learning and social activities twice a month. For those who prefer a more personalized setting, our Family Child Care services deliver quality education in a family-like environment. Additionally, Combination services integrate both home- and center-based components, ensuring holistic support that addresses nutrition, health, mental well-being, pregnancy, and child development.
